Abstract:
A wireless network including user equipment (UE) and base stations is configured to perform position determination with low latency and high availability within the Time-Sensitive Networking (TSN) framework. For example, the UE may be integrated as a sensor in a motion control system or similar applications. The UE and base stations are synchronized with the TSN clock, and are configured to perform positioning measurements at a specific time point within the TSN framework. The time point, for example, may be a global sampling point, at which all sensor nodes in the TSN framework perform position measurements. A location server may be provided with the positioning measurements or a position estimate from the UE and provide the position estimate to an external client, such as a motion controller in a motion control system.
